Unionized Workers

Employees who are members of a union, which negotiates on their behalf for wages, benefits, and working conditions.

Player Strike

A work stoppage initiated by athletes or players to protest for better conditions, pay, or other contractual terms.

Elastic Demand

A condition where a significant fluctuation in the demand for a product occurs due to variances in its price.

High Tariffs

Elevated taxes imposed on imports or exports between sovereign states, typically used to protect domestic industries.
